NVIDIA GeForce RTX 5070 Ti SUPER vs Sapphire PULSE RX 6400

Comparison of NVIDIA GeForce RTX 5070 Ti SUPER with 16 GB GDDR7 and 8,960 cores vs Sapphire PULSE RX 6400 with 4 GB GDDR6 and 768 cores.
